NMDC achieves record iron ore output in FY26

Indian state-owned miner NMDC reported record iron ore production of 53.15 mln tons in the financial year ending March 31, 2026 (FY26), marking a 20.6pct YoY increase.

The milestone makes NMDC the first mining company in India to exceed 50 mln tons of annual production.

Iron ore sales rose 13.1pct YoY to 50.23 mln tons during the period.

In March 2026, NMDC produced 5.35 mln tons of iron ore, up 51pct YoY, while sales increased 40.1pct to 5.90 mln tons.

NMDC is a major iron ore producer in India, operating the Bailadila mines, known for high-grade ore with up to 65.5pct Fe content. In Karnataka, the company runs the Donimalai and Kumaraswamy mines in the Bellary-Hospet region. The miner aims to expand its iron ore capacity to 100 mln tons per annum by FY31.
